COURSE DESCRIPTION
Course Level Bachelor's Degree
Course Type Compulsory
Course Objective To gain the ability to prepare various basic body patterns in accordance with their techniques by understanding the place and importance of pattern in ready-made clothing.
Course Content Making a garment pattern with theoretical background and application-based lecture method.
Prerequisites No the prerequisite of lesson.
Corequisite No the corequisite of lesson.
Mode of Delivery Face to Face

COURSE LEARNING OUTCOMES
1 To be able to comprehend and apply the design of a designer pattern.
2Knowing the methods of using pliers, flywheel, gode and battery.
3To determine the details of the molds by model analysis.
